Leticia Pinheiro came up in Salvador, Bahia, where she grew up hearing the local samba, axé, and forró. In 2013, her debut album included 'Cheiro de Adultério,' a song about infidelity that caught on quickly and made her known nationally. The track's straightforward lyrics and catchy rhythm connected with listeners, even as some critics found it too provocative.
She kept putting out albums after that, like 'Dona do Cabaré' in 2015 and 'Mulher Sem Medo' in 2019. Other songs such as 'O Destino' and 'Por Que Voltar Com a Ex' show her leaning into themes about relationships and personal choices, delivered with a clear, unadorned vocal style that fits the material.
Her music sometimes drew accusations of plagiarism, which she denied, and the directness of her lyrics continued to stir debate. But the songs found their audience anyway, speaking plainly about situations many listeners recognized.
